Catenary Arch
curve formed by a chain hanging freely from 2 fixed position Example: the St. Louis Arch
Flip
Cycloid Arch
curve traced by a point on the rim of a circular wheel as the wheel rolls along a straight line Example: Kimbell Art Museum

CIAM
founded by Corb & Giedion (1928-59) Internat'l Congresses of Modern Arch other founders Gerrit Rietveld, El Lissitzky, Moisei Ginzburg, Walter Gropis, Hannes Meyer
Flip
CIAM'S Athens Charter
the Functional City Athens was analyzed in living/work/leisure/transportation post-war CIAM added "administrative & civic center"
